Reese Wunnink - 1st Degree Black Promotion

After 9 years of training at Seabrook Martial Arts Academy, last night I promoted Reese Wunnink to 1st Degree Black Belt in American Kenpo Karate. For the final portion of his testing, Reese had to fight 4 black belts at the same time: Matt Trejo (4th Degree), John McDonald (4th Degree), Brennan Weatherhead (3rd Degree), and Vince Brock (1st Degree). Reese Wunninck is the 32nd student I have promoted to 1st Degree Black belt level since opening my school 23 years ago. Congratulations Reese!

Grandmaster Larry Tatum Seminar

Tonight I had the opportunity to teach a seminar at Southwell's Can-Am Kenpo Camp. My seminar consisted of footwork drills (both offensive and defensive), single-hand collar grab defenses, front choke defenses, bear hug defenses from the front, mount escapes, and the Americana Armlock from the mount. After my seminar, Grandmaster Larry Tatum taught the 8 considerations of combat, as well as Delayed Sword, Sword of Destruction, Deflecting Hammer, Captured Twigs, Grasp of Death, Checking the Storm, Mace of Aggression, Attacking Mace, and Triggered Salute. Such an honor to be able to teach at the same event, and to learn from one of the best Kenpo black belts of all time.
